    Retro Core Volume 14 is now available on DVD with lower resolution XVID downloads coming on Thursday. The DVD version comes with a free special Sega Bonus Video CD :)

    Retro Core's very 1st anniversary volume is finally here !! Retro Core is now 1 year old and still improving with every volume. This month we've started "Game of the Month" feature which will be the main game of the show with extended footage while all other games will be between 3 and 6 minutes long. You may also notice a few new tunes in this anniversary volume (^v^).
    Featured this month - Bust-a-Move for PSX, Shien the Blade Chaser for SFC, Splatter House Wanpaku for Famicom, Alisia Dragoon for Mega Drive, Space Channel 5 pt2 for Dreamcast, Astal for Saturn and Kenseiden for Master System. This months Shite Of The Month comes from Bastard for the Super Famicom. Mobile Phone Gaming goes all 2.5D shooting crazy with Burring Fortress and this month the "VS" section is back with a look at the Sharp X68000 and Super Famicom versions of Phalanx. Finally a look at a wonderful Streets of Rage remake for the PC. That's 11 great games for your enjoyment.

    Thanks guys. Yeah, I noticed that the XVID version of Volime 14 has a few bugs though. The voice overs on the Phalanx Vs section go out of sync meaning that I'm talking about something on the SFC version while the X68000 version is showing. Also the site address for the Streets Of Rage remake is really hard to read.

    By the way, the address for the Streets of rage game is www.bombergames.se32.com but it seems to be down at the moment so what I'll do is add the game to my FTP in the Retro Core section.

    The new opening music is taken from Namco's (well actually Genki made it) Wangan Midnight Maximum Tune 2 the music track is called Acid Runner and is track 13 on the 1st CD of the official OST. The version on Retro Core has been edited by me. The original is much longer.
